32nd Red Arrow Division - WW1

The 32nd Division was organized at Camp MacArthur, Waco, Texas, and contained the National Guard of Wisconsin and Michigan. The first Commander was Major General James Parker until Sept. 19, 1917, he was succeeded by Brigadier General William G. Haan who continued in command until the war ended. The overseas movement of the 32nd Division occurred between January 19, 1918 and March 12, 1918 when the last unit reached France. The 32nd Division was the only National Guard Division detailed to the "Army of Occupation" on the Rhine. The 32nd Division captured 2153 German Prisoners. The 32nd Division was quiet 60 days and active 35 days, it advanced 36 kilometers into enemy territory. The 32nd Division had 2,915 battle deaths, and had 10,477 wounded. They suffered a total casualties count of 13,392 soldiers and had 20,140 replacements. Left Germany, homeward bound in April 1919, arrived in the United States and demobilized in May 1919 Camp Custer, Michigan.
